  • Publication number: 20240350979
    Abstract: A spiral wound filtration membrane element has a scroll face that includes at least two, concentric, axially displaced regions. At least one of those regions is sealed and at least one is unsealed. Such a membrane element can be produced by a winding process followed by a trimming or cutting step which produces the concentric, axially displaced regions. The seal can be applied before, during or after the trimming or cutting step.

  • Publication number: 20230117014
    Abstract: A method for fractionating a sulfuric acid process stream having at least 1 wt % sulfuric acid, using a treatment system comprising three filtration assemblies each having membranes that are suitable to pass less than 10% salt in a standard test such that average passage of sulfuric acid from the first and third filtration assemblies is less than 30% and average passage of sulfuric acid from second filtration assembly is more than 70%. The system produces a fraction of the stream with a pH between 4 and 10, and a second fraction that contains at least 20 weight percent of sulfuric acid.

  • Publication number: 20070272628
    Abstract: The present invention pertains to an apparatus and method for treating a solution of high osmotic strength, especially seawater and solutions of greater than 20 bar osmotic pressure, by passing the solution through a vessel containing spiral wound reverse osmosis or nanofiltration elements. The vessel contains at least three elements in series and at least two of these elements have standard specific fluxed that differ by at least 50%. The invention allows a more even flux distribution within a filtration system to be obtained, and it may advantageously be combined with variations en element construction and feed spacers.
